Serbo-Croatian

[edit]

Etymology

[edit]

Inherited from Proto-Slavic *sъlnьce, from Proto-Indo-European *sóh₂wl̥.

Pronunciation

[edit]
  • IPA(key): /sûːnt͡se/
  • Hyphenation: sun‧ce

Noun

[edit]

sȗnce n (Cyrillic spelling су̑нце)

  1. sun
    izlazak sunca - sunrise
    zalazak sunca - sunset
  2. sunlight
  3. term of endearment; darling, dear
